Output 75e13454fae30962a1eeab69ee20d9a5483e9fbd78e2235e9d255721682b176c:119

value
68226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f67bbe9c678bf8b02fb44c9495eab6fc9adc6c6 OP_EQUAL
address
336UKzHAThjc8MpQ9ZTroVRJKVa1smWJf8
transaction
75e13454fae30962a1eeab69ee20d9a5483e9fbd78e2235e9d255721682b176c
spent
true